In today’s technologically advanced world, the Internet of Things (IoT) has become a key component of both businesses and everyday life IoT refers to the network of interconnected devices that are able to exchange data and perform actions without human intervention This technology has revolutionized industries such as healthcare, manufacturing, transportation, and agriculture, to name a few.
IoT vendors play a crucial role in the development and implementation of IoT solutions These vendors provide a wide range of products and services, including sensors, connectivity solutions, software platforms, and analytics tools With the IoT market expected to grow rapidly in the coming years, the role of vendors in enabling and supporting IoT applications will continue to be critical.
When it comes to IoT vendors, the market is crowded with a variety of players, ranging from established tech giants to innovative startups In this article, we will take a closer look at some of the top IoT vendors that are leading the pack in the market today.
1 IBM
IBM is a global technology company that has been at the forefront of IoT innovation for many years The company offers a range of IoT products and services, including its Watson IoT platform, which provides advanced analytics capabilities for IoT data IBM’s solutions are used by businesses in various industries, including manufacturing, healthcare, and smart cities, to improve operations, optimize resources, and drive innovation.
2 Microsoft
Microsoft is another key player in the IoT space, offering a comprehensive suite of IoT solutions that encompass devices, software, and cloud services The company’s Azure IoT platform enables customers to connect, monitor, and manage IoT devices and applications at scale Microsoft’s IoT offerings are widely used in industries such as retail, energy, and logistics, where real-time data insights are crucial for decision-making.
3 Cisco
Cisco is a leading networking company that has made significant investments in IoT technologies in recent years The company’s IoT portfolio includes networking solutions, security products, and industrial switches that enable seamless connectivity and data exchange between devices Cisco’s IoT solutions are widely deployed in sectors such as manufacturing, transportation, and utilities, where reliability and performance are key requirements.
4 Amazon Web Services (AWS)
AWS is the cloud computing arm of e-commerce giant Amazon, and it offers a range of IoT services that enable customers to securely connect and manage IoT devices AWS IoT Core, the company’s flagship IoT platform, provides scalable infrastructure for collecting, processing, and analyzing IoT data AWS’s IoT solutions are used by businesses of all sizes to build and deploy innovative IoT applications.

6 Siemens
Siemens is a global engineering conglomerate that has been actively involved in the development of IoT solutions for industrial applications The company’s MindSphere platform provides a secure and open IoT operating system that enables customers to connect and analyze data from industrial machines and equipment Siemens’s IoT solutions are used by manufacturers and utilities to optimize production processes and enhance asset performance.
7 SAP
SAP is a leading provider of enterprise software solutions that has also ventured into the IoT space with its SAP Leonardo platform The platform combines IoT data with machine learning and analytics capabilities to help businesses gain real-time insights and drive digital transformation SAP’s IoT solutions are used by companies in various sectors, including retail, automotive, and healthcare, to improve customer experiences and operational efficiency.
8 Intel
Intel is a major player in the semiconductor industry that has been actively involved in the development of IoT technologies The company’s IoT solutions encompass hardware, software, and security components that enable customers to build secure and scalable IoT applications Intel’s IoT offerings are used in a wide range of applications, from smart homes and cities to industrial automation and healthcare.
